On Saturday night, Max Holloway ended Arnold Allen’s winning streak in the main event of UFC on ESPN 44, proving that he is still the standard among featherweight contenders. After losing his title-fight against Alexander Volkanovski in July, Holloway bounced back with a unanimous decision over Allen, bringing an end to his flawless octagon record. This win changed the conversation once again at 145 pounds, positioning Holloway as a top contender in the division. The Twitter reactions to Holloway’s victory were overwhelming, with many praising Holloway’s experience and fight IQ. Other fighters, including Shaheen Al-Shatti and Dustin Poirier, expressed their amazement at Holloway’s chin, describing it as “made out of concrete.” The victory was a significant one for Holloway, who became the 12th fighter in UFC history to earn 20 victories. He also became the first fighter to land 3000 significant strikes in the UFC, while logging seven hours of Octagon time. While many are wondering where Holloway goes from here, one thing is clear: he remains a dominant force in the featherweight division.
